Mini-Ridge Loop

Amazing early walk up Mini-ridge to the Helena Ridge Trail and down Emmets this morning.

Loads and loads of flowers and two new birds for the year. Starry False Solomons Seal (shown), Blue Violet, Kinnikinnick, Sticky Geranium, Aster, Cutleaf Anemone, Monument Plant, and Ballhead Ipomopsis.

Nearly every flower species we have seen since March is still present- which seems odd, but makes the forest especially lovely.

Toss in all the free birdsong, and it’s a pretty good experience out there!
